Why a Locksmith Mentorship Program?

Locksmithing is a practical trade that combines technical skills with problem-solving. Introducing youth to this profession can inspire career interests, develop fine motor skills, and teach the importance of security and trust within the community.

Steps to Create the Program

  • Identify Local Locksmiths: Reach out to professional locksmiths willing to volunteer as mentors.
  • Partner with Community Organizations: Collaborate with schools, youth centers, and local government agencies.
  • Design the Curriculum: Develop age-appropriate lessons covering basic lock mechanics, safety, and ethics.
  • Secure Funding and Resources: Obtain tools, safety equipment, and educational materials.
  • Recruit Youth Participants: Promote the program through schools and community events.
  • Implement the Program: Schedule regular workshops, hands-on activities, and mentorship sessions.
